Moses Olubo Returns to Nigeria After Epic Motorcycle Journey

Moses Olubo, the former Nigeria squash No. 1, is expected to arrive in Nigeria on Wednesday after completing an extraordinary transcontinental adventure on a Can-Am Spyder motorcycle. His journey spanned the United States, Canada, Iceland, Scandinavia, and Western Europe, before crossing the Sahara and navigating the Fouta Jallon Highlands.
A hero’s welcome is planned for him at the National Stadium in Surulere, Lagos, with a meet-and-greet scheduled for 2pm today. Organisers have referred to Olubo as a “3-Continent Adventurer,” emphasizing the determination required for such a demanding expedition.
His arrival time has been uncertain due to challenges faced while riding through Ghana on an unregistered motorcycle under the ECOWAS system. As of Tuesday, Olubo was working to finalize his exit from Ghana, with the final stretch to Lagos expected to be straightforward.
His adventure has generated excitement among friends and sports enthusiasts, who are encouraged to attend the reception.
